Output 40667aea319bcea9ff16bd6b8a336708819130b1670e5e972681a46e5e1de74d:1

value
986400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af81cd3915fe1142d6d7fe2e9a963bcf2adf383 OP_EQUAL
address
DByVmcuDr2DPbS9HTyXtsVRCaswGvfQCyE
transaction
40667aea319bcea9ff16bd6b8a336708819130b1670e5e972681a46e5e1de74d
spent
true